A few more entries from the vault

Back to the top with a few more entries:

Lift (2000) A successful department store clerk steals clothes and sells them on the street for profit and kicks. BOR-ING!

Makin' Baby (2002) An aspiring music artist's wife wants to become a mother but can't conceive. Could this be their lucky night? Features Mystikal as a music label producer.

Go For Broke (2003) Two broke men, one black and one white, (Pras Michel and Micheal Goorijan) win the $10 million state lotto and can pay their landlord and two loan sharks (Glenn Plummer and Bobby Brown). But a female burglar named Star (LisaRaye) robs the restaurant they were in and takes the lotto ticket to write a phone number on it. She gets apprehended and goes to prison--with the lotto ticket. The two men dress as women, deliberately commit a crime and "follow" Star into prison to get the ticket. In short, this is a cross between "Bosom Buddies", "Oz" and "Stir Crazy". Personally, I didn't think it was that bad; it kept my attention throughout the movie.
